Transaction 20c860aaf0d9d63e6d90a23440059cea7af7c85e58bd0fd62196ef8cfc7b9ce3

1 Input
2 Outputs
  • 20c860aaf0d9d63e6d90a23440059cea7af7c85e58bd0fd62196ef8cfc7b9ce3:0
  • value  20000000
    address  35VoMAYuc5imxoxSSzygyqhyBKtkWmpQY3
  • 20c860aaf0d9d63e6d90a23440059cea7af7c85e58bd0fd62196ef8cfc7b9ce3:1
  • value  34046348
    address  3A32ovHJBS1Mbf8fTNezqHLC5BYdDeMUk6